Cracked HeelsUnfortunately, many men do not take adequate care of their feet. As a result they are at risk for developing dry or cracked heels, which are also known as heel fissures. Cracked heels are not only unsightly but can be painful as well. Fortunately, there are several home remedies that are easy and effective at treating this condition.

One method entails soaking your feet in water, then using a pumice stone to scrape off dead skin. As an alternative, the water can replaced with a foot mask made of water, salt, lemon juice, glycerine, and rose water and left on the feet overnight. Another treatment suggests honey and olive oil are both great for moisturizing the skin, and are especially useful for treating cracked heels in the early stages.

Both men and women suffer from cracked heels, which can lead to other complications when left untreated. The Truth about Cracked Heels

How do you get them?

Dry skin is the number one culprit in creating cracked heels. Many athletes, walkers, joggers, and even swimmers suffer from cracked heels. Age and skin oil production play a role to getting cracked heels as well.

Promote Healing

Over the counter medicines can help, especially for those that need instant relief, or who suffer from chronic dry feet.

Pumice Stones– these remove dead skin, and then you can massage cream onto your foot. This way the cream will be absorbed.  

Change in Diet

Eating healthy, with a well-balanced diet, will give the skin a fresh and radiant look. Omega-3 fatty acids and zinc supplements will help with skin tissue.
